1. 5 Axis Vertical Machining Centre:
Objective: A five axis vertical machining Centre allows for the machining of advanced and intricate components by transferring a tool or portion in 5 different axes concurrently—a few linear (X, Y, Z) and two rotational (A and B axes).
Benefits:
Intricate Geometry: Perfect for generating areas with intricate styles, undercuts, and deep cavities.
Lowered Set up Time: The equipment can approach a part from several angles in a single set up, minimizing the necessity for repositioning and saving time.
Precision: Significant precision is accomplished due to the precise control of all five axes, making certain restricted tolerances.
Apps: Employed in industries like aerospace for turbine blades, automotive for motor factors, and healthcare tools production.
2. CNC Gantry Milling Device:
Function: A CNC gantry milling device contains a bridge-like framework (gantry) that moves about the workpiece, letting for giant-scale milling of significant and outsized sections.
Strengths:
Substantial Do the job Space: The gantry composition permits the machining of enormous and bulky components, rendering it great for big molds, aerospace elements, and shipbuilding.
Large Rigidity: The machine’s strong framework assures balance and precision when handling 5 Axis Vertical Machining Center major-obligation reducing functions.
Flexibility: CNC gantry milling machines can perform several different milling jobs, from rough cuts to fine ending, on huge and heavy workpieces.
Apps: Typically used for milling significant-scale molds, structural elements, and heavy industrial sections in sectors like automotive and shipbuilding.
